The Redskins, feeling the pressure of losing a public relations battle over their controversial nickname, took to Twitter on Thursday, asking fans to respond to Senator Harry Reid, who has led a campaign to get the organization to change its nickname.

The Redskins likely were confident of support, based on their research that most fans don't want the nickname changed. According to a recent Sporting News poll asking whether fans were in favor of the franchise finding a new name, nearly 13,000 votes were cast, and more than 8,500 - nearly 67 percent - were in favor of keeping the name.

However, another basic tenet of survey-taking says that disgruntled people are the ones likely to respond, rather than people content with the status quo.

As a result, the Redskins' ploy quickly backfired.

Miserably.

To be fair, one person did tweet a favorable response.

USA TODAY Sports' For the Win asked a representative for Senator Reid for a response to the overwhelming response chastising the Redskins.

 "Twitter, and social media in general, is a wonderful medium because it gives voice to so many people," Faiz Shakir, Reid's digital director wrote to USA TODAY Sports in an email. "What we saw in the immediate aftermath of the tweet was a collective, overwhelming outpouring that was heavily critical of the Washington football team. It was an utter failure for them, and I hope it causes the organization to reflect on why that occurred."

It's getting to the point where it would seem that owner Daniel Snyder needs to stop creating campaigns to garner support and decide whether it's worth it to keep the name.
